Within practical reach, you will find five retail outlets, including Spar, Asda Sheffield, and Aldi Birley. These supermarkets provide all necessary groceries and household goods, meaning daily shopping trips do not require long journeys. You can rely on these stores for fresh produce, chilled foods, and bulk items without needing to travel far. Transport links further enhance your lifestyle, with five metro bus routes stopping nearby at Hackenthorpe, Donetsk Way, and Moss Way. These routes connect you to the wider South Yorkshire network efficiently. For those who prefer trains, Woodhouse Railway Station, Darnall Railway Station, and Sheffield Railway Station are all within reach. Families considering schools near S12 4LU will find several options within practical reach. The area is served by Rainbow Forge Primary School, a primary institution that serves the local catchment. Another key option is Hackenthorpe Village Infant School, which provides early years education for younger children in the region. For families seeking a school with a verified quality rating, Rainbow Forge Primary Academy offers a good Ofsted rating. This designation confirms that the academy meets high standards for education, safeguarding, and behaviour. The community in S12 4LU is populated primarily by adults aged 30 to 64 years. This age group forms the most common demographic, reflecting a neighbourhood dominated by established families and mature households rather than students or retirees. The median age for residents is 47, which indicates a settled population with considerable roots in the area.
